Responsibilities
Job SummarySupports practice operations, including charge entry and collecting co-payments. Assists physicians in maintaining efficient patient flow. Performs clerical and patient support duties such as scheduling, reception, data entry, and exam room preparation. Coordinates with managed care plans for prior authorizations. Reports to the Manager for office duties and to physicians for clinical responsibilities. Demonstrates knowledge to provide appropriate care in accordance with policies and protocols.
Essential Functions- Schedules patients, prepares them for appointments, and manages referrals and authorizations. Collects co-payments and enters charges. Conducts confirmation calls to reduce no-shows. Organizes scheduling, registration, and payment policies.
- Prepares exam rooms, reviews patient charts, takes vital signs, and assists providers during exams. Restocks exam rooms and manages lab, visit, and procedure recalls.
- Handles patient and provider communications, including relaying information and managing medication refills.
- Performs front office duties such as reception, verification, chart maintenance, and scheduling.
- Communicates with insurance companies for authorizations.
- Performs additional duties as assigned.
Education
- Completion of a Medical Assistant training program - Required
- High School Diploma or GED - Required
Experience
- 1 year experience in a medical office or hospital setting - Preferred
Licenses and Certifications
- Basic Life Support (BLS) - Required
- Completion of an approved medical assistant training program or equivalent, and certification by an accredited organization - Required
- Fingerprint Clearance Card - Required (or within 7 days of employment)
- Medical Assistant Certification (e.g., CMA, CCMA, RMA) - Preferred; HonorHealth will reimburse exam costs
